Determine the magnitude of the average drag force

Assignment Help Physics
Reference no: EM13509055

A 89.1-kN car is travelling at 73.1 mph when the driver decides to exit the freeway by going up a ramp. After coasting 411 m along the exit ramp the car\'s speed is 28.5 mph, and it is h = 14.3 m above the freeway. What is the magnitude of the average drag force exerted on the car?
